Understanding the Part Time Hero System

Players unlock this unique questline during Chapter 5 after meeting Hiro, the masked leader of the hero agency. Once registered, Ichiban receives requests directly on his smartphone, categorized into Support, Rescue, and Challenge tasks. Completing these milestones elevates your hero rank, which grants access to increasingly lucrative contracts and top-tier character equipment.

Rescue missions are straightforward engagements that require players to track down individuals cornered by thugs in specific alleyways. Defeating these enemies instantly satisfies the contract, providing a reliable source of early-game experience points and currency. Balancing these active combat requests with passive accumulation tasks is the most efficient way to maximize your overall efficiency.

Navigating Fetch Quests and Special Requests

Support tasks often demand specific items, ranging from common convenience store snacks to rare insects hidden throughout local parks. Certain requests require finding hidden figures around Yokohama, such as taking photos of missing Kappa statues scattered across the map. Keeping a steady stockpile of regularly found materials ensures you can complete these delivery targets the moment they arrive.

Some high-priority delivery quests will request rare pocket tissues or specialized seafood ingredients that are difficult to locate. Knowing where specific merchants operate allows players to quickly purchase required goods without wasting valuable exploration time. Meeting these community demands provides unique crafting items that cannot be easily obtained through traditional store vendors.

Maximizing Challenge Missions and Long Term Rewards

Challenge missions function as an in-game achievement system that tracks long-term activities like total enemies defeated, distance walked, and minigames played. Progressing through these natural milestones passively generates high-value tokens that can be exchanged for legendary weapon components. Players should naturally review these checklists while managing their standard story progression to minimize unnecessary end-game grinding.

Reaching the prestigious Senior Hero and Executive Hero tiers unlocks the absolute best armor sets available in the mid-game ecosystem. These defensive items provide substantial elemental resistances that protect your party during challenging boss encounters. Investing time into these side activities early on significantly reduces the difficulty spikes encountered in later narrative chapters.
